Corporate Development Interview for a Top Aerospace & Defense Company. Please Help

Fellow Monkeys,

I have an interview coming up for a corporate development role with a large aerospace & defense company (Lockheed, Boeing, United Tech, General Dynamics) and would appreciate any insight on what to prepare for in terms of potential questions or skills tests. To give you more context, this would be for an in-person interview for an analyst role that is geared toward people with 2-4 years of experience. I have already researched the topic, but have found very little info that is relevant.

Is there anyone out there that has interviewed with one of these companies and willing to share their experience?

What questions should I prepare for aside from the obvious ones (i.e. why this company, why this industry, why corp dev, why leave banking, deal experience, etc.)?

Any guidance would be greatly appreciated.

5 Comments
 

for what it's worth, i interviewed at a A&D company for a CD role a while back...it was almost entirely fit-based and high-level discussion about key themes impacting the industry and how the company was opportunistically positioned to execute its strategy.
